Here's another proof that the august sport of cross country skiing is experiencing a massive revival: Yet another ski manufacturer is about to come on the market: Austrian Kästle Ski is getting into the game. Kästle is a huge name in downhill skiing , associated with such greats as Pirmin Zurbriggen and Kjetil Andre Aamodt. It used to produce cross country skis too, models RX and CX were quite popular especially with Nordic combined and biathlon folk back in 1970s - but the production of narrow skis has long ceased. And here they are back. "We will be launching three model lines for winter 2019/20. Let's start with an obvious: Fischer Sports is company that plays in the league of its own when it comes to cross country skiing. It is clearly the largest ( even if the company refuses to divulge production figures and revenue size) ski manufacturer in the world. In ski racing the Fischer mettle has been proven time and again. At the Olympics -2018 in PyeongChang 14 golden medals were won on Fischer skis - while the rest of the producers' accounted for 6 golds – put together. Fair to say that all – or nearly all – of those medals were won on Speedmax skis, the Fischer's crown effort in the racing department.
